TIPs have enjoyed steady growth in recent years. However, the inclusion of guarantees looks set to increase their popularity further says Paul Shallis

Who is the target customer for TIPs? Do you see this changing as the product develops? i.e. guarantees come at a cost. Trustee investment plans (TIPs) developed as a product aimed at providing access to insurance company products and funds to the corporate market and pension trustees. However, more recently, they are increasingly being used as core investments within SIPPs, bringing them firmly into the retail market.
